Cancellations & refunds questions
What is the cancellation policy?
Each retreat sets its own cancellation window because retreat leaders plan space, food, and staff around confirmed guests. The exact deadlines and any non-refundable portion are listed on the retreat page and repeated on the booking screen, so review them before you confirm. Our general approach is summarised on the cancellation page.
How do I cancel a booking?
If you have an account, open the trip and use the cancel option there. If you booked as a guest, reply to your confirmation email or reach us through the contact page with your booking reference and we'll process it for you.
When will I get my refund?
Approved refunds are returned to the original payment method. Once the retreat leader confirms the cancellation it usually takes a few business days for the amount to appear, depending on your bank or card provider.
Can I change my dates instead of cancelling?
Often, yes. Many retreat leaders will happily move you to another available date if you ask early enough. Send the request through your trip or the contact page and we'll check availability with the retreat leader before anything is changed.
What happens if the retreat leader cancels?
If a retreat leader has to call off a retreat, you're entitled to a full refund of what you paid through RetreatBird. We'll let you know as soon as we can and, where possible, suggest similar retreats on comparable dates.
